The sheen will affect the perception of your paint color because paint sheen reflects light differently from the surface of the paint when it dries. The effect of paint sheen on your colors In general, a paint color will be a bit darker when it's in high-gloss. Glossy finishes will reflect light and change the way the color looks, whereas flat finishes are less reflective and allow colors to look truer under bright light. The sheen level you choose for your painting project can have a great impact on the overall look and feel of your result. For this story, we’ll simply refer to the sheens in increasing levels of glossiness as: flat, eggshell and semi-gloss. Another paint characteristic that affects color and light is gloss level. The paint sheen choice you make also has a significant impact on appearance and function. The higher the gloss level, the higher the light reflectance – more light will bounce off a surface painted with a high gloss paint than one with a matte sheen. A semi-gloss paint is best used on bathroom ceilings where there is high moisture, in kitchens where there is smoke and grease, and on trim and doors that catch dirt and grime. Glossy paints are shiny and reflect most light in the specular (mirror-like) direction, while on flat paints most of the light diffuses in a range of angles. Paints with gloss or high gloss sheen are very reflective, and they tend to highlight imperfections in walls and woodwork. This sheen is not as highly reflective as gloss paint and won’t show imperfections as much; yet still offers good stain resistance and is easy to clean. Titanium dioxide and additional white pigments “opacify paint films primarily by diffusely reflecting light.” The reflection happens because the white pigment will bend or scatter light easily.
